Choose a Fragrance with Stronger Base Notes


When selecting a perfume, the key to long-lasting scent lies in the base notes. These are the deeper, more persistent notes in the fragrance, such as musk, amber, vanilla, or patchouli. These notes tend to stick around longer, whereas lighter, more volatile notes like citrus or floral tend to fade faster. So, if you're looking for something that will last all day, we recommend going for a fragrance that is rich in base notes, ensuring that even as the top notes fade, the depth of the scent lingers.


Apply Perfume to Pulse Points


One of the best places to apply fragrance is on your pulse points. These are areas of the body where blood vessels are close to the skin's surface, such as your wrists, behind your ears, and on the inside of your elbows. These areas generate more heat, which helps to diffuse the fragrance throughout the day. When we spray perfume on these pulse points, the warmth enhances the scent, making it more noticeable and long-lasting.


Moisturize Your Skin Before Applying Perfume


Did you know that dry skin can make your perfume fade faster? When our skin is dry, it doesn't hold scent as well, meaning that your fragrance may disappear within a few hours. To combat this, it's helpful to apply a fragrance-free moisturizer or body lotion before spraying perfume. The moisturizer creates a barrier that holds onto the scent longer, allowing your fragrance to last much longer. Don't Rub Your Wrists Together


It's a common habit to spray perfume on your wrists and then rub them together, but this actually breaks down the molecules in the fragrance, causing the scent to fade more quickly. Instead of rubbing, simply spray your perfume on your pulse points and let it dry naturally. This helps preserve the integrity of the scent and ensures it lingers longer.


Layer Your Fragrance


To really make your scent last, consider layering your fragrance. Many brands offer matching body lotions, shower gels, or deodorants in the same scent. By using these products before spraying your perfume, you create a base layer of the fragrance that will help the perfume last longer on your skin. For instance, if you're using a rose-scented perfume, try using a rose-scented body wash or lotion first, then spray the perfume on top to reinforce the fragrance.


Choose Your Fragrance Strength Wisely


Another factor that affects the longevity of your scent is the strength of the fragrance. Eau de toilette tends to be lighter and less concentrated, so it's not as long-lasting as eau de parfum, which has a higher concentration of fragrance oils. If you want a scent that stays with you throughout the day, we recommend opting for eau de parfum over eau de toilette. Perfume oils also tend to last longer than alcohol-based perfumes, so if you're looking for something with staying power, oils might be your best bet.


Store Your Perfume Correctly


How you store your perfume also plays a role in how long it lasts. Exposure to heat, light, and humidity can cause the fragrance to degrade over time. To preserve your perfume's quality and longevity, store it in a cool, dark place, away from direct sunlight and temperature fluctuations.
